Job description

Tom Kadlec Chevrolet is seeking a Service Technician (all skill levels) to join our team. Are you passionate about helping customers and motivated to grow your skills? Apply today! The pay range is $36,000-$150,000/year!

RESPONSIBILITES

  • Document and perform work as outlined on repair order following all dealership and factory standards.
  • Drain oil from crankcase and refill with required amount of oil; replace oil and air filters.
  • Inspect vehicle fluid levels and replace or replenish as necessary.
  • Check tire pressure and add air if needed.
  • Communicate with parts department to obtain needed parts.
  • Keep shop area neat and clean.
  • Maintain accountability for all dealership-owned tools and manuals.
  • Operate all tools and equipment in a safe manner.
  • Perform work specified on the repair order with efficiency and in accordance with dealership.
  • Test-drive vehicles, and test components and systems, using diagnostic tools and special service equipment.
  • Diagnose, maintain, and repair vehicle automotive systems including engine, transmission, electrical steering, suspension, brakes, air conditioning, etc.
  • Communicate directly with the Service Advisor so that customers are well-informed of any additional services needed.
  • Provide an estimate of time needed for additional repairs.
  • Executing repairs under warranty to manufacturer specifications.
